About NSFAS

The National Student Financial Aid Scheme (NSFAS) was formed in terms of the National Student Financial Aid Scheme. NSFAS is a bursary scheme which provides poor and working class South African students with fully subsidised free higher education and training.

NSFAS’s vision is to provides students from poor and working class families with financial aid, to undertake studies at public universities and TVET colleges.

On 16 December 2017, former president, Jacob Zuma, announced that the South African government would phase in “fully subsidised free higher education and training for poor and working class South African students”. The funding would be phased in over a period of 5 years and thus the Department of Higher Education and Training (DHET) Bursary Scheme was established.

Bursary covers the following research-related costs:

  • Registration Fee
  • Tuition Fee
  • Granted Book Allowance
  • Granted Study Materials (up to a certain amount established by NSFAS)
  • Accommodation Granted (up to a certain amount established by NSFAS)
  • Supplemental Food Allowance

HOW TO APPLY

There are 3 ways in which you can apply:

METHOD 1: On the NSFAS website (if you wish to apply online, follow the instructions below)

  • Create your myNSFAS account here: https://my.nsfas.org.za/mynsfas/selfservice.html
  • You will be required to provide the following information when registering an account: username, password, ID number, cellphone number and email address
  • You can then login using your selected username and password
  • Complete the application form by clicking the “apply” button
  • When you have filled in all the required information (do not leave any fields blank), you can upload electronic copies of your supporting documents (as listed below). Once all your documents have been uploaded, click the “submit” button to receive your reference number

NSFAS Allowance Process

Returning Senior Students who were funded by NSFAS in 2022

  • Kindly ensure that your banking details on the Fundi (former Edu-Loan) system are created. Fundi will send an SMS link.

First Year NSFAS Funded Student in 2022

  • All First year students are required to complete a UJ Consent form before allowances are disbursed.

Returning Senior students who were not funded in 2022

  • All Returning Senior Students who were not funded by NSFAS in 2022 are required to complete a UJ Consent Form before allowances are disbursed.

Banking Details Creation/Update:

  • In order to create/update your banking details: Fundi (former Edu loan) will send you an SMS with a link that you will use to update your banking details.
  • In February, students will receive a once-off cash book allowance of R5 000 and a living allowance of R1 000.
